Embodiment 1

[0030] A kind of anti-permeable and anti-ultraviolet elastic fabric, the weave is sharp twill, the warp yarn is 150D-72-ARCOT DTY (manufactured by Toray Corporation), the composition is ordinary polyester, the monofilament fineness is 2 denier, the titanium dioxide content is 6%, and the weft yarn is Adopt 50D-24-ISCRA (manufactured by Korea Shihan Company), namely PET / PTT bicomponent yarn, through warping, sizing, preparing warp beam, and weaving gray cloth into gray cloth to make gray cloth. The above-mentioned gray cloth is shaped by gray cloth→scouring→drying→weight reduction→dyeing→resin finishing→hot air tentering and setting, adding a compound hydrophilic agent of polyester and polyether block copolymer and polysiloxane during dyeing, and its ratio It was 3% (o.m.f.), and finally a white finished product was obtained. Embodiment 2

[0032] A kind of anti-transparent and anti-ultraviolet elastic fabric, the weave is dobby weave, the warp yarn is 150D-72 full-dull DTY, the composition is ordinary polyester, the monofilament fineness is 2 denier, the titanium dioxide content is 5%, and the weft yarn is 100D-24- SPY (manufactured by Korea Sehan Co., Ltd.), that is, PET / PET double-component yarn, then warp and weft yarns are twisted, the warp twist is 800T / M, and the weft twist is 1200T / M, and then warping, sizing, and warp beam preparation , woven into gray cloth. The above-mentioned gray cloth is subjected to scouring→drying→weight reduction→wrinkle processingdyeing→resin finishing→hot air setting, adding a compound hydrophilic agent of polyester, polyether block copolymer and polysiloxane during dyeing, and the ratio is 3% (o.m.f.) finally dyed white finished product. Embodiment 3

[0034] A kind of anti-permeable and anti-ultraviolet elastic fabric, the weave is sharp twill, the warp yarn is 75D-36-ARCOT DTY (manufactured by Toray Corporation), the composition is ordinary polyester, the monofilament fineness is 2 denier, the titanium dioxide content is 6%, and the weft yarn is Adopt 75D-36 high crimp yarn, its crimp recovery rate is 42%, through warping, sizing, prepare warp beam, weave into gray cloth and make gray cloth. The above-mentioned gray cloth is through scouring→dyeing→hydrophilic resin finishing→hot air tentering and setting, and the compound hydrophilic agent of polyester and polyether block copolymer and polysiloxane is added during hydrophilic resin finishing, and its ratio is 30g / L, the squeeze rate is 70%, and finally a light white finished product is obtained. Abstract

The invention discloses an anti-ultraviolet elastic fabric. Warp and weft yarns of the fabric at least comprise one full dull yarn, wherein the weft yarn at least comprises one elastic yarn; and the prepared finished product has weft extensibility of 5 to 30 percent and elastic recovery of over 80 percent, is comfortable to wear and has high size stability. The finished product has transmittance resistance of over 95 percent; the anti-ultraviolet UPF value is over 50; and the fabric has cool feel and a moisture absorption and fast drying function and is an ideal recreational material for autumn and summer.

technical field [0001] The invention relates to a textile, in particular to a permeable and ultraviolet-proof elastic fabric. Background technique [0002] Due to the improvement of living standards, people's requirements for the wearability of textiles are getting higher and higher. In recent years, elastic fabrics have gradually been favored by people and are currently the fastest growing class of textiles. When a person is exercising, the deformation of the knee joint and hip is very large. In casual clothing, choose elastic fabrics with good elasticity, strong recovery and high dimensional stability, which will not affect sports and will be neat and beautiful to wear. In addition, people's requirements for clothing functions are getting higher and higher.
